Watch Literary Agent Livetweet Her Rejections To Aspiring Writers

Jennifer Udden, a literary agent at the Donald Maass Literary Agency, has decided to livetweet going through her slush pile, using the hashtag “millionqueries.” Which means you can see her thoughts on manuscripts in real-time, including the reasoning behind her rejections.
